B
Bonnie Lorence Review of Collaborate digital ltd
👍 Collaborate digital ltd is an excellent company ...
👍 Collaborate digital ltd is an excellent company to work with. I love their website collaboratedigital.com. The customer service is outstanding. Keep up the good work! 👌
Comments: